Description

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the technical field of paint drying devices, specifically to a paint drying device for aluminum alloy doors and windows. Background Technology

[0002] Aluminum alloy doors and windows refer to doors and windows made with aluminum alloy extruded profiles as frames, mullions, and sashes. They are also called aluminum doors and windows. Aluminum alloy doors and windows include those with aluminum alloy as the load-bearing material and those made of wood and plastic composites, which are called aluminum-wood composite doors and windows and aluminum-plastic composite doors and windows. During the production of aluminum alloy doors and windows, the paint surface needs to be dried.

[0003] Chinese Patent Application No. 202220890643.8 discloses a paint drying device for aluminum alloy door and window production, including a drying chamber with an opening on its front surface. A clamping mechanism is installed inside the drying chamber to clamp and fix door and window frames. A moving mechanism is also installed inside the drying chamber to adjust the lateral position of the clamping mechanism. This application has the following anticipated technical effects: This paint drying device for aluminum alloy door and window production allows the clamping mechanism to be moved outside the drying chamber through the opening via the moving mechanism. The clamping mechanism then clamps and fixes the doors and windows to be dried. The moving mechanism then moves the clamping mechanism, which has fixed the doors and windows, back into the drying chamber for drying. Users do not need to directly fix and disassemble the doors and windows inside the drying chamber, overcoming the inconvenience caused by limited space inside the drying chamber.

[0004] The aforementioned patent has the following drawbacks: 1. When in use, multiple electric push rods are used to clamp and fix the doors and windows. However, the setup cost is high, making it impractical and inconvenient to rotate the doors and windows for drying, resulting in uneven drying. 2. When in use, the paint emits an irritating odor during drying. This device does not purify the emitted odor. Utility Model Content

[0005] This utility model solves the problems in related technologies and proposes an aluminum alloy door and window paint drying device, which has the characteristics of convenient clamping and fixing of aluminum alloy doors and windows, simple and practical structure, low setting cost, easy drying of doors and windows by rotation, and easy purification of the irritating odor generated during drying.

[0026] Example 1

[0027] Please see Figure 1-4 The present invention provides the following technical solution: an aluminum alloy door and window paint drying device, including a drying device body 1, a transverse component 2 is provided at the bottom inside the drying device body 1, a clamping component 3 is provided above the transverse component 2, a drying mechanism 4 is provided on one side of the drying device body 1, a purification component 5 is provided above the drying device body 1, a support leg 6 is provided at the bottom of the drying device body 1, and a self-locking universal wheel 7 is provided at the bottom of the support leg 6.

[0028] Specifically, the clamping assembly 3 includes a clamping seat 31, a bidirectional trapezoidal lead screw 32, a rotating block 33, a square slider 34, a connecting block 35, a clamping plate 36, and a high-temperature resistant fastening pad 37. The clamping seat 31 is located above the transverse moving assembly 2. The bidirectional trapezoidal lead screw 32 is located inside the clamping seat 31. A rotating block 33 is located at one end of the bidirectional trapezoidal lead screw 32. The surface of the bidirectional trapezoidal lead screw 32 is symmetrical and threadedly connected to the square slider 34. A connecting block 35 is located at one end of the square slider 34. A clamping plate 36 is located at one end of the connecting block 35. A high-temperature resistant fastening pad 37 is located on one side of the clamping plate 36.

[0029] By adopting the above technical solution, rotating block 33 rotates, which drives bidirectional trapezoidal lead screw 32 to rotate. The bidirectional trapezoidal lead screw 32 rotates, which drives square slider 34 to move. The square slider 34 moves, which drives connecting block 35 to move. The connecting block 35 moves, which drives clamping plate 36 to move. Together with high-temperature resistant fastening pad 37, it clamps and fixes aluminum alloy doors and windows, making the device convenient for clamping and fixing aluminum alloy doors and windows during use. The structure is practical.

[0030] Specifically, a high-temperature resistant geared motor 38 is installed below the clamping base 31.

[0031] By adopting the above technical solution, the high-temperature resistant geared motor 38 facilitates the rotation of aluminum alloy doors and windows for drying, resulting in a good drying effect.

[0032] Specifically, anti-slip blocks are symmetrically arranged on the surface of the rotating block 33.

[0033] By adopting the above technical solution, the anti-slip block is designed to facilitate the rotation of the rotating block 33.

[0034] In this embodiment, when in use: rotating the rotating block 33 causes the bidirectional trapezoidal lead screw 32 to rotate, which in turn causes the square slider 34 to move, which in turn causes the connecting block 35 to move, and the connecting block 35 to move the clamping plate 36. This, in conjunction with the high-temperature resistant fastening pad 37, clamps and fixes the aluminum alloy doors and windows. The high-temperature resistant geared motor 38 facilitates the rotation of the aluminum alloy doors and windows for drying, resulting in a good drying effect. This device is convenient for clamping and fixing aluminum alloy doors and windows during use, and its structure is practical.

[0035] Example 2

[0036] The difference between this embodiment and embodiment 1 is that, specifically, the purification component 5 includes a purification seat 51, a purification adsorption net 52, a limiting plate 53, a rotating shaft 54, an abutment plate 55, and an abutment spring 56. The purification seat 51 is provided above the drying device body 1, and the purification adsorption net 52 is provided inside the purification seat 51. One end of the purification adsorption net 52 abuts against the limiting plate 53, and one end of the limiting plate 53 is provided with a rotating shaft 54. The abutment plate 55 abuts against the lower part of the purification adsorption net 52, and the abutment spring 56 is provided below the abutment plate 55.

[0037] By adopting the above technical solution, the gas discharged from the drying process enters the purification seat 51, is purified by the purification adsorption net 52, and then discharged. When the purification adsorption net 52 needs to be replaced, the limiting plate 53 is rotated under the action of the rotating shaft 54 ​​to separate it from the purification adsorption net 52. Then the abutment spring 56 is reset, driving the abutment plate 55 to move upward, thereby driving the purification adsorption net 52 to move upward, and then it can be removed. This makes it easy to purify the irritating odor generated during drying when the device is in use, improving its practicality.

[0038] Specifically, limit sliders are provided on both sides of the abutment plate 55, and a limit slider rod slides in the middle of the limit slider.

[0039] By adopting the above technical solution, the limiting slider and the limiting rod work together to facilitate the limitation of the movement range of the abutment plate 55.

[0041] The structure and working principle of the drying device body 1, the transverse component 2, and the drying mechanism 4 in this utility model have been disclosed in a paint drying device for aluminum alloy door and window production disclosed in Chinese patent application number 202220890643.8. Its working principle is that the lead screw is driven to rotate by the lead screw motor, and the lead screw nut seat moves in the strip guide rail by the rotation of the lead screw, and the movement of the lead screw nut seat drives the upright to move, thereby driving the clamping mechanism to move and adjust the position.
